Dr. Neale Martin is Resident Scholar at the Department of Management and Entrepreneurship of Kennesaw State University’s Coles College of Business. He is the author of the highly regarded book habit: the 95% of behavior marketers ignore (Financial Times Press) as well as several other books on technology and marketing. He is also the co-founder of Ntelec, Inc., a marketing, consulting, and education company.
Dr. Martin has helped companies adjust their strategic marketing in the face of rapid technological change since 1995. For the past several years, he has worked on updating the principles of marketing in light of research from cognitive psychology and neuroscience that suggests that most of human behavior is under the sway of unconscious habits. He is currently developing a model of customer behavior based on this research and practical application with clients. Dr. Martin is a prolific writer, and his articles appear in marketing and technology journals and magazines around the world.
Dr. Martin developed early insights into the power of habits as a counselor and program director for alcohol and drug addiction programs. After spending a year as a hospital administrator in Texas, he returned to school to earn his Ph.D. in marketing from the College of Management, Georgia Institute of Technology.
